Full Biography

Cerina Vincent (born February 7, 1979) is an American film actress and model best known for playing the Yellow Ranger Maya in Power Rangers: Lost Galaxy (1999), naked foreign exchange student Areola in Not Another Teen Movie (2001), and Marcy in Cabin Fever (2002). More recently, she appeared as Suzy Diaz in the Disney Channel series Stuck in the Middle (2016 - 2018).

Story

A group of five college graduates, seeking relaxation before embarking on their professional lives, rent a remote cabin in the woods near a lake for an extended vacation. The friends include Jeff, Bert, Mike, Pacton, and Marcy. Early in their stay, they encounter local residents who appear hostile, culminating in one such resident dying from a mysterious flesh-eating virus outside their cabin door. As the group becomes increasingly isolated due to heavy snowfall, they begin to fall victim to the horrifying disease themselves. The infected friends turn aggressive, leading to paranoia and mistrust among them. Meanwhile, the local townsfolk, believing the college graduates are responsible for the deaths in their community, hunt them down with deadly intent.

Summary

Directed by Eli Roth ('Hostel', 'Green Inferno'), 'Cabin Fever' is a seminal film in the horror genre, specifically notable for its body horror and splatter film elements. Set amidst the snowy woods and isolated lake, the movie explores themes of contagion, paranoia, and the destructive impact of fear and mistrust on interpersonal relationships. Despite lacking a significant backstory or character development, 'Cabin Fever' excels in creating an atmosphere of tension and dread, effectively utilizing its remote setting to heighten the sense of isolation and desperation among the protagonists.
